Change Your Rolodex

Heads up, Philly: Fantastic local jewelry designers Anna Bario and Page Neal have renamed their line. Formerly Rust Belt, the new line is now called Bario-Neal Jewelry. Known for using reclaimed precious metals, ethically-sourced stones and low-impact, environmentally conscious practices, you can find their pieces at Arcadia and Vagabond boutiques. And bonus: One percent of all Bario-Neal profits are donated to the Association for Responsible Mining. We’ve got big love for these ladies and their eco-friendly, ethical designs.
